CYLINDER HEAD
4. Install new valve oil seal using Tool (A) as shown.
5. Install valve. • Install larger diameter to intake side.
6. Install valve spring with valve spring seat (1). • Install valve spring so that the identification color faces upward
(A).
• Install smaller pitch to cylinder head side (B).
• Confirm the identification color of the valve spring.
• Intake: white
• Exhaust: light blue
7. Install valve spring retainer.
8. Install valve collet. • Compress valve spring using Tools. Install valve collet with amagnet hand.
CAUTION:
When working take care not to damage valve lifter holes.
• Tap valve stem edge lightly with a plastic hammer after instal-
lation to check its installed condition.
9. Install valve lifter.
10. Install spark plug tube.
a. Remove old liquid gasket from cylinder head mounting hole.
b. Apply liquid gasket all around on spark plug tube with a 12 mm (0.47 in) width from edge of spark plug tube on the press fit side.
• Use Three Bond or equivalent. Refer to GI-21, "Recom-
mended Chemical Products and Sealants".
c. Press fit spark plug tube so that height (H) is as shown.
CAUTION:
• When press fitting be careful not to deform spark plug
tube.
• After press fitting, wipe off any protruding liquid gasket on top surface of cylinder head.

CRANKSHAFT RUNOUT
• Place a V-block on a precise flat table to support the journals on
both ends of the crankshaft.
• Place a dial gauge (A) straight up on the No. 3 journal.
• While rotating the crankshaft, read the movement of the pointer on the dial gauge (A), the total indicator runout reading.
OIL CLEARANCE OF CONNECTING ROD BEARING
Method of Measurement
• Install the connecting rod bearings (2) to the connecting rod (3)
and the cap (1), and tighten the c onnecting rod bolts to the speci-
fied torque. Using a inside micrometer measure the inner diameter
of connecting rod bearing (B).
(Oil clearance) = (Inner diameter of connecting rod bearing) –
(Outer diameter of crankshaft pin)
• If clearance cannot be adjusted within the standard, grind crankshaft pin and use undersized bearing. Refer
to EM-105, "How to Select Piston and Bearing"
.
Method of Using Plastigage
• Remove oil and dust on the crankshaft pin and the surfaces of
each bearing completely.
• Cut the Plastigage slightly shorter than the bearing width, and place it in crankshaft axial direction, avoiding oil holes.
• Install the connecting rod bearings to the connecting rod cap, and tighten the connecting rod bolts to the specified torque.
CAUTION:
Do not rotate the crankshaft.
• Remove the connecting rod cap and bearings, and using the scale on the Plastigage bag, measure the Plastigage width.
NOTE:
The procedure when the measured value exceeds the limit is
same as that described in the method by calculation.
OIL CLEARANCE OF MAIN BEARING
Method of Measurement
• Install the main bearings to the cylinder block and bearing cap. Measure the main bearing inner diameter with the bearing cap bolt tightened to the specified torque.
(Oil clearance) = (Inner diameter of main beari ng) – (Outer diameter of crankshaft journal)
• If the measured value exceeds the limit, select main bearings referring to the main bearing inner diameter
and crankshaft journal outer diameter, so that t he oil clearance satisfies the standard. Refer to EM-105,
"How to Select Piston and Bearing".

Method of Using Plastigage
• Remove oil and dust on the crankshaft journal and the surfaces of
each bearing completely.
• Cut the Plastigage slightly shorter than the bearing width, and
place it in crankshaft axial direction, avoiding oil holes.
• Tighten the main bearing bolts to the specified torque. CAUTION:
Do not rotate the crankshaft.
• Remove the bearing cap and bearings, and using the scale on the Plastigage bag, measure the Plastigage width.
NOTE:
The procedure when the measured value exceeds the limit is
same as that described in the "Method by Calculation".
CRUSH HEIGHT OF MAIN BEARING
• When the bearing cap is removed after being tightened to the specified torque with main bearings installed, the tip end of bearing
must protrude.
• If the standard is not met, replace main bearings.
OUTER DIAMETER OF LOWER CYLINDER BLOCK BOLT
• Perform only with M10 (0.39 in) bolts.
• Measure outer diameters (d1, d2) at two positions as shown.
• Measure d2 at a point within area (A) as shown.
• When the value of d1- d2 exceeds the limit (a large difference in dimensions), replace the bolt with a new one.
OUTER DIAMETER OF CONNECTING ROD BOLT
• Measure outer diameter (d) at position as shown.
• When (d) exceeds the limit (when it becomes thinner), replace the
bolt with a new one.

VALVE SPRING SQUARENESS
Set try square along the side of valve spring and rotate the spring.
Measure the maximum clearance between the top face of spring and
try square.
VALVE SPRING DIMENSIONS AND VALVE SPRING PRESSURE LOAD
Check valve spring pressure at specified spring height.
If it is not within specif ications, replace the spring.

Connecting Rod Bearing (Big End)
1. Install the connecting rod bearing to the connecting rod and cap.
2. Install the connecting rod cap to the connecti ng rod. Tighten to specification. Refer to EM-224, "Disassem-
bly and Assembly".
3. Measure the inner diameter (C) of each connecting rod (big end) as shown.
4. Measure the outer diameter (Dp) of each crankshaft pin journal.
5. Calculate the connecting rod bearing clearance. Connecting rod bearing clearance = (C) - (Dp)
6. If the calculated clearance exceeds the specified limit, replace the bearings.
7. If the clearance cannot be adjusted within the standard of any bearing, grind the crankshaft journal and use undersized bear-
ings.
8. If the crankshaft is replaced with a new one, select the connect-
ing rod bearings according to the following table:
Connecting Rod Bearing Grad e Number (Identification
Color)
These numbers are punched in eit her Arabic or Roman numer-
als.
Method B (Using Plastigage)
• Remove oil and dust on the crankshaft pin and the surfaces of each bearing completely.
• Cut a Plastigage slightly shorter than the bearing width, and place it in crankshaft axial direction, avoiding oil holes.
• Install the connecting rod bearings to the connecting rod cap, and tighten the connecting rod nuts to the specified torque.
CAUTION:
Do not rotate the crankshaft.
• Remove the connecting rod cap and bearings, and using the scale on the Plastigage bag, measure the Plastigage width.
NOTE:
The procedure when the measured value exceeds the repair limit
is same as that described in "Method A (Using Bore Gauge and Micrometer)".
